#Caps trim their roster to 36 releasing Stoa, Wellman, Taffe and Walker. Burakovsy assigned to Erie.

Training camp roster after the latest cuts: 36

18 Forwards: Backstrom, Beagle, Brouwer, Byers***, Chimera, Erat, Fehr, Grabovski, Johansson, Laich, Latta, Mitchell, Ovechkin, Perreault, Rechlicz, Volpatti, Ward, Wilson*

14 Defensemen: Alzner, Cajkovsky***, Carrick**, Carlson, Erskine, Green, Hillen, Kundratek, Oleksy, Orlov, Schilling, Schmidt, Strachan, Wey

4 Goaltenders: Grubauer, Holtby, Leggio, Neuvirth

We only get additional cap space allowances if he goes on LTIR, rather than just IR. That means he has to be out at least a month.
